Abergavenny station is equipped with a variety of amenities tailored to enhance your travel experience. The ticket office operates efficiently between Monday and Sunday, with extended hours to accommodate diverse passenger schedules. For those with accessibility needs, there's no worry, as step-free access is provided to Platform 1 and assistance is available for crossing to the southbound platform.
Additional conveniences include accessible ticket machines, induction loops, and CCTV for your security. Although the station doesn't offer luggage storage or smartcard issuance, it compensates with excellent support services. Should any issues arise, the friendly staff at the ticket office are always on hand to offer help, while the station's contact details are readily available for further assistance.
No journey is complete without seamless connectivity, and Abergavenny station excels in this regard. Located near the Great Western Hotel, the rail replacement bus stop ensures you remain mobile even when train services are disrupted. Meanwhile, taxis are readily accessible right outside the station, simplifying your further travels.
For cyclists, the station provides sheltered bicycle racks with CCTV monitoring for peace of mind, even though there are no cycle hire facilities on-site. The lack of an ATM may be a slight inconvenience, but the allure of adjacent cafes and supportive infrastructure compensates for this oversight.

Partick station offers comprehensive services for passengers. The ticket office, operational from early morning until late at night every day, is convenient for all your ticketing needs. With accessible ticket machines and features like induction loops, the station ensures ease of access for everyone. While there are no smartcards issued at this station, you can find smartcard validators for a quick tap enrollment. For those who prefer self-service, tickets can also be collected from machines on-site.
The station doesn't lack in support, offering customer assistance at help points and from the ticket office itself. Staff help is readily available, so you can travel with peace of mind knowing assistance is just around the corner. Although luggage storage is absent, and there's no direct lost property facility, you can reach out to ScotRail for lost property assistance. Another cornerstone to safety and comfort is the presence of CCTV for enhanced security.
Partick is a beacon of accessibility, boasting step-free access throughout the station. Its Category A status assures travelers that each platform is conveniently reachable. Although the station lacks accessible parking options, it makes up for this with thorough passenger assistance before journeys and impaired mobility access. Refreshment needs are catered to by a mobile coffee cart, so you can grab a drink on the go.
The transport connectivity at Partick is truly impressive, with multiple links that stretch across and beyond Glasgow. Whether you're catching a bus on Beith Street or cycling around the city with NextBike cycle hire, you'll find options aplenty. If you're intent on catching a flight, a bus service conveniently links to Glasgow Airport, making travel swift and hassle-free. For those wishing to venture underground, Partick serves as an interchange for the SPT Subway, allowing seamless metro travel.
